The Victorian Government offers funding to provide families up to 15 hours of free kindergarten a week, in addition to the Childcare Subsidy. The funding offsets the fees for three and four-year-old children who are part of the centre’s long day care kindergarten program.
As of 2025, families can save up to $2,101 a year for eligible children aged three years old and above in eligible long daycares. This is in addition to the Child Care Subsidy. Use our CCS Calculator to estimate your child care subsidy & out-of-pocket costs.
The Free Kinder program is designed to ensure all children access the benefits of early learning and give them a strong foundation for a successful school experience.
